Re: Plugs.. 850 1996

Stick with OEM.

If it's a turbo engine, OEM are Platinum and if not turbo, the OEM 4 prong plugs not only do their job well but they're in-expensive and last at least 30K w/o problems.

No different aftermarket plugs will help with performance or mileage despite what their ads claim, they're just spark plugs.

I've seen more often than not where cars with aftermarket plugs have more plug related problems than those with OEM plugs, especially in winter when you really want your car to start and run right. Problems like hard starting, flooding, misfiring. To me, it's just not worth experimenting with and all my cars always use OEM plugs and start/run fine at 25F below 0.
